#a0d122 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a0d122 is composed of 62.7% red, 82%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.7%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 76.8 degrees, a saturation of 72% and a lightness of 47.6%. #a0d122 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ff44 with #41a300.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#a0d122

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050701 is the darkest color, while #fbfd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a0d122

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7d76 is the less saturated color, while #aced06 is the most saturated one.
